Sri Lanka’s tour of England is going to culminate at Kennington Oval, London, from September 6 to 10, 2024. The finale of the bilateral series will commence at 3:30 P.M IST.

England vs Sri Lanka Chances of Winning

England’s statement win over Sri Lanka in the opening game of their bilateral series gave the hosts all the edge they needed to secure the series victory. Sri Lanka’s first innings score of 236 was not much of a threat to England. Dhananjaya de Silva’s 74 and Milan Rathnayake’s 72 were the top scores of the innings but it was not enough to stop England’s advance. The hosts went past the target to score 358 runs and wicket-keeper batter Jamie Smith single handedly contributed 111. The visiting nation performed significantly better at the second time of asking as they scored 326 runs this time, aided by Kamindu Mendis’ 113, Dinesh Chandimal’s 79 and Angelo Mathews’ 65. In spite of all the sweat from Sri Lanka’s side, England made up the 205-run deficit with ease as they finished with five wickets to spare.

The second match of the series was an even greater achievement for England who further asserted their dominance and made full use of home soil advantage. This time around, England were relegated to batting first but they still found a way to turn things in their favor, having scored 427 runs. A collective effort from Joe Root and Gus Atkinson with scores of 143 and 118, respectively, was the reason for England’s prosperity and Sri Lanka could not have been more dumbfounded by this display as they were bundled out for 196 in their attempt to chase the total. To put the nail in the coffin for Sri Lanka, England scored an additional 251 - helped once again by Joe Root’s 103 - and the visitors could only hope to minimize the damage. At this point, a fourth innings chase was out of question and England were able to seal the deal with a 190-run victory.

England vs Sri Lanka Toss Prediction

Teams batting first are advantaged at Kennington Oval with 41 wins in 109 test matches hosted at the venue to date. The chasing sides are much further behind with 29 victories and the average first innings total of 341 indicates that the pitch is batting-friendly. The toss winner of the next game will prefer to bat first.

Weather Report

The threat of a washout is quite strong at London with a 50% chance of rainfall projected on match day. The temperature is likely to remain around 21 degrees Celsius.

England vs Sri Lanka Head-to-Head

In the 38 test matches that England and Sri Lanka have played against each other so far, England have the lead with 19 wins which includes two match wins in the present series.

Head-to-Head Record

Total - 38

England - 19

Sri Lanka - 8

Draw - 11

England vs Sri Lanka Best Batters

Joe Root to be England’s Best Batter

Joe Root leads the charge for England with an impressive 350 runs in four innings so far. In the last game against Sri Lanka, he scored two back-to-back centuries with 143 and 103 runs. He is averaging at 116.66 in the ongoing series and with two tons and a half-century thus far, he continues to be the top choice for England.

Kamindu Mendis to be Sri Lanka’s Best Batter

Kamindu Mendis leads Sri Lanka’s run charts in the series with a total of 203 runs in four innings. He has a century and a half-century so far and he was among the top scorers for the team in the last game, having added 74 runs to the tally in the first innings. The all-rounder is expected to put on another big showing in the upcoming fixture.

England vs Sri Lanka Best Bowlers

Gus Atkinson to be England’s Best Bowler

After making history as a debutant with 12 wickets in his first international test game, Gus Atkinson came into this tournament with a similar approach. In the previous match, he took two wickets in the first innings but went on to achieve a fifer in the second innings which made him the top wicket-taker for England overall with 11 wickets in four innings. Averaging at 21.72 in the series, he remains the leading pick for the next match.

Asitha Fernando to be Sri Lanka’s Best Bowler

Asitha Fernando picked up his first fifer of the series in the previous game against England during his 24-over spell in the first innings. He went on to add three more wickets to the tally in the following innings which bolstered his overall haul to 14 wickets in four innings, making him the leading choice once again.
